About Fridolin Friedmann

  • Fridolin Moritz Max Friedmann (June 2, 1897 – October 15, 1976) was a progressive German-Jewish educator.
  • He taught at the Odenwald School and was later headmaster at the Landschulheim Caputh, both in Germany.
  • He accompanied several Kindertransports to England, remaining there himself in 1939.
  • He began teaching at Bunce Court School in 1946, hired by Anna Essinger to replace her, but she decided to close the school in 1948.
  • He then taught at several other places before retiring.
  • In retirement, he gave lectures about Jewish history.
